序列适应性策略用于抽样罕见的集群种群.

概括
新的适应性采样策略通过利用空间聚类来改善人口调查中的罕见病检测. 这些方法为物流和预算提供了灵活性,在结核病流行研究中表现优于传统设计.

背景情况:
- 基于人口的调查经常面临挑战,因为不均的空间分布,检测罕见的特征.
- 现有的抽样设计可能无法充分解决后勤和预算限制,或利用空间聚类提高效率.
研究的目的:
- 提出一种新的适应性,顺序采样策略类型,用于对具有空间异质性的罕见特征的调查.
- 开发公正的估计器和权重系统,以考虑选择偏差.
- 评估这些策略的表现,特别是在结核病流行率调查的背景下.
主要方法:
- 将适应性组件集成到顺序选择中,以加强检测阳性病例.
- 开发一类不偏见的估计器,包括差异估计,以及一个准备实施的权重系统.
- 使用结核病流行调查进行应用和模拟研究,与传统的横截面采样进行比较.
主要成果:
- 提出的顺序适应性采样策略显示了提高效率和量身定制的数据收集能力.
- 开发的估计器被证明是对人口平均值 (流行率) 无偏见的,并提供了无偏见的差异估计.
- 模拟结果突出了适应性策略在结核病流行调查中的优势,而不是传统方法.
结论:
- 拟议的适应性采样策略提供了一个灵活和高效的框架,用于测量罕见的,空间聚集的特征.
- 这些方法提供了强大的估计技术来管理选择偏差和后勤挑战.
- 这些发现支持采用改进的采样设计,例如结核病流行率调查,超过当前世界卫生组织的指导方针.
